HRPAYCH_LSE003 - Details

  • The SAP error message HRPAYCH_LSE003 indicates that the employee in question does not have a contractually agreed working time defined in the system. This error typically arises in the context of payroll processing or time management when the system expects to find a defined working time for the employee but cannot.
    
    Cause: Missing Working Time Information: The employee's master data may not have the necessary information regarding their working hours or contractually agreed working time. Incorrect Infotype Data: The relevant infotypes (such as Infotype 0001 - Organizational Assignment, Infotype 0007 - Planned Working Time, or Infotype 0011 - External Work Schedule) may not be correctly maintained or may be missing. Employee Status: The employee may be in a status that does not allow for the assignment of working time (e.g., inactive status).
